Attended West Virginia University in Morgantown, West Virginia (Class of 1905, source: Monticola Yearbook).
While in Shreveport, he worked as a geologist for an oil company (1920 US Federal Census for South Highland [Shreveport], Caddo Parish, Louisiana) living at 4614 Fairfield Avenue. Member of the Institute for Mining and Metallurgy (1920), Issue 158. Also held office of Vice-President for the Texas-Louisiana Division of the Mid-Continent Oil & Gas Association (Petroleum Age, Volume 10)
